Greenock’s First Reformer Pilates Studio Flourishes with Over 350 Clients in Three Months
In a remarkable success story, Sobia White, a Greenock entrepreneur, has transformed her passion for reformer pilates into a thriving business. Her studio, Swan Grace Pilates, has attracted over 350 clients in just three months as its launch in November.
sobia’s journey began with a successful career in sales, but her love for fitness led her to complete a Level 2 fitness qualification in 2019. While teaching spin classes part-time,she discovered reformer pilates,a low-impact exercise that focuses on strength,flexibility,posture,and balance. Inspired by its benefits, she enrolled in a course to become an instructor and decided to share her passion with others.
Reformer pilates uses a specialized machine called a reformer, which features a sliding carriage, springs, and straps to provide resistance and support for controlled, full-body movements. Swan Grace pilates offers a safe space for clients of all experience levels, with classes tailored to individual abilities.
To turn her dream into reality, Sobia sought support from Business Gateway, a resource for aspiring entrepreneurs. she worked closely with adviser Barbara Mennie, who provided guidance on marketing, human resources, and funding opportunities. Through this partnership, Sobia secured a start-up grant from Inverclyde Council and attended webinars on topics like social media strategy and business planning.
The response from the community has been “overwhelming,” with classes booking up weeks in advance. Sobia’s client base spans ages 18 to over 60, reflecting her goal of attracting a diverse demographic.
“I set out to build a studio that would attract a really varied demographic of clients, and I’m so pleased with the response. It’s a real privilege to bring something new to Cathcart Street,” Sobia said.
Barbara Mennie praised Sobia’s dedication,stating,“Supporting Swan Grace Pilates from concept to reality has been very rewarding. Seeing Sobia receive such a positive reception is a testament to her passion and commitment to delivering remarkable experiences for her clients.”
With her corporate career behind her, Sobia is now focusing full-time on Swan Grace Pilates, planning to expand her class offerings in the coming months.
